Edmonton Real Estate Pricing Trends
This year, Edmonton’s housing market has remained resilient, with steady demand across neighborhoods such as Windermere, Glenridding, Garneau, Crestwood, and vibrant Downtown. Detached single-family homes have led the way, showing moderate price growth, particularly in sought-after pockets of Southwest Edmonton and infill-heavy areas like Glenora and Strathcona.
Condos and townhomes, especially in Central Edmonton (think Oliver and Downtown), remain attractively priced compared to most Canadian cities, drawing first-time buyers and investors pursuing strong rental yields. Spotlight: Edmonton Investment Properties
Investors are zeroing in on rental homes and multi-unit properties in university-adjacent Garneau, mature Crestwood, and revitalizing pockets of North Central Edmonton. With ongoing city development and sustained rental demand, Edmonton investment properties—especially suited for infill and redevelopment—offer balanced risk and long-term growth.
